Hi, I am looking for any advice that any one could provide in regards to baby Koi. Last month, for the first time, my 7 yr old Koi laid a few hundred eggs in my outdoor pond. I manage to retrieve 200+ fish fries from the pond to an indoor aquarium. I notice that the fries are of different sizes. They range from .5 to 1.2 cm long. The following are my questions: 1)Why do their size differ that much? The eggs were laid the same day and all of them hatch within a few days apart. Some seams like they only grew 2mm in 4 weeks. 2)What should I feed them? I’ve been feeding them crush Tetra floating food. 3)Does anyone have any good breading article or web links? Thanks MeMick
